Transaction c709644d66e16e1d1429c367f579dbaff2fb51e50803a57e8f23abd4bae15a7e
2 Input
2 Outputs
- c709644d66e16e1d1429c367f579dbaff2fb51e50803a57e8f23abd4bae15a7e:0
- c709644d66e16e1d1429c367f579dbaff2fb51e50803a57e8f23abd4bae15a7e:1
value 1768
address 1CpxdQcNpQm76iquVh8yL1kAhKWCsTddaJ
value 190261
address 112ht2afuq7CNmbAVQCvxWNPVdTFMYq2Hp